Using a stitch ripper or (carefully) scissors and snipping through each baste and then removing is much safer for the kilt.
Having not read any other advice on this that's what I did. I used the scissors because I knew I wouldn't pull the threads at all that way. What I noticed is the line where they basting stitches were removed was invisible at the time, quite noticeable a few days later, and has become less visible again over time.
